Output 8e69495111f6df989d1eac8e431bf45b6065cad2ddbd3317f651a3ae3bfbdcc5:2

value
59969466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c842ea139c9794bcdb5d44ac69848c9d863a3dd OP_EQUAL
address
MDR987idEVdwQ6vqURMiAmRjDKAyVTTyzg
transaction
8e69495111f6df989d1eac8e431bf45b6065cad2ddbd3317f651a3ae3bfbdcc5
spent
true